         <description><![CDATA[<p>In the book The Call Of The Wild by Jack London is&nbsp;an example of good writing. One Example of good writing is the&nbsp;way London used the tone. London’s tone is&nbsp;thoughtful he often steps away from plot to comment on the way Buck is learning, how Buck’s character changes, or what the call of the wild surroundings begins to mean to Buck. These&nbsp;thoughtful passages are most striking at certain key events in the story, such as when Buck chases the rabbit in Chapter Three or, of course, at the end, when we see Buck in his new role in the wild. The author is also clearly sympathetic to Buck’s character, rendering him in a genuine and compassionate manner. This is an example of good writing.</p>]]></description>
